IP List distribution Recuva Professional 1.53.1087 - SeuPirate, total 5
IP Country City ISP
151.19.10.61 Italy Wind Tre
151.47.41.106 Italy Wind Tre
2.43.161.96 Italy Piacenza Vodafone Italia
79.36.162.153 Italy Palermo Telecom Italia
79.46.116.188 Italy Villa San Giovanni Telecom Italia